Survey: St Clements Churchyard, Dingwall
09 September 2011
Dr Oliver O´Grady, on behalf of the Highland Council and Dingwall History Society, will undertake a geophysical investigation of the Cromartie car park and the kirkyard of the parish church of Dingwall (since 1929 St Clement´s).
Oliver would welcome observation by interested local persons and would particularly welcome participation by physically active volunteer assistants in his investigation of the kirkyard, which he will conduct by means of electro-resistivity. He will conduct a survey of the car park area by means of radar penetration. Up to five volunteer assistants will be required to assist in his work in the kirkyard and up to three in the car park. The relevant dates are for the kirkyard Thurs. 8th, Fri. 9th and Sat. 10th September, and for the car park Sun. 11th and Mon. 12th September.
